I have no idea what is going on with those problems, have not noticed those problems when I played with Pro Tools 11 (I really don't use Pro Tools 11). There sure seems to be problems here and the high order bit is Avid just needs to fix it. My comments were more a reaction to saying things with more explicit process placement may be better. Software that tries to do that often ends up having problems, for one thing it's very hard to debug and test. I've worked with incredibly sophisticated RDBMS code that could do that magic very well (and the developers that did all that were often more OS than application developers), and seen end-user developers tying to use the same tricks and fairly often managing to hurting themselves or decreasing not increase performance. Just an observation. You fix problems by debugging them, I hope Avid has developers working on whatever is broken...
